We review in this article the basic theory of physical adsorption, and discuss relevant recent experimental and theoretical developments. As a concrete model we consider helium monolayers adsorbed on the surface of a crystalline argon crystal. Results on recent quantum mechanical calculations on heat of adsorption and band widths are presented. Effect of correlation is also estimated. A number of quantum statistical models are examined and their relative merits discussed in explaining the observed heat capacity data of helium monolayers.
